About us

Dronecode is a US-based non-profit, and vendor-neutral foundation for open source drone projects. Dronecode helps nurture open-source communities, guides project governance, provides infrastructure, and critical services to mass adoption. Some of it’s supported projects include PX4 Autopilot, MAVLink, QGroundControl, and MAVSDK. The PX4 Autopilot is the most widely adopted open-source flight controller. PX4 has a complete ecosystem of components that drive industry standards for unmanned vehicles. The Dronecode foundation creates a sustainable collaboration framework built for the open-collaboration and adoption of open-source ecosystems. The entity is funded through yearly memberships by organizations that support open ecosystems and standards. Dronecode is part of the non-profit Linux Foundation.
